NEW

Vibe code anything in WordPress with Codeforce. Now in Beta!

Learn More

Discover top guides, trends, tips and expertise from AIO Writers

How to Customize Quick Buy Now Button for WooCommerce with AI – Complete Guide

Jeff Joyce
Monday, 20th Oct 2025

Imagine you’re running an online store. You’ve got great products, but customers often abandon their carts. You suspect the checkout process is too clunky. The “Quick Buy Now Button for WooCommerce” plugin can help, but it doesn’t quite fit your specific needs right out of the box. What if you could tailor that button to your exact requirements without wrestling with code? This article will show you how to customize it using the power of AI. You’ll discover how AI-powered tools can bridge the gap between a generic plugin and a perfectly optimized checkout experience.

What is Quick Buy Now Button for WooCommerce?

Quick Buy Now Button for WooCommerce is a handy WordPress plugin designed to streamline the purchasing process for your customers. It essentially bypasses the traditional add-to-cart step, taking shoppers directly to the checkout page with a single click. Think of it as an express lane for your online store. This can significantly reduce cart abandonment and boost your sales. Key features include customizable button text, redirection options (like going straight to the checkout or a specific thank you page), and compatibility with various WooCommerce themes. It’s even got a solid 5.0/5 stars rating with 9 reviews and over 10,000 active installations, so folks seem to like it! It focuses on simplifying the buyer’s journey, leading to increased conversions.

For more information about the plugin, visit the official plugin page on WordPress.org.

Why Customize it?

While the default settings of this tool offer a great starting point, they often fall short of perfectly aligning with your unique business needs and brand identity. Think about it – your website’s design, target audience, and specific product offerings all contribute to a distinct user experience. The generic “Buy Now” button might not resonate with your customers as effectively as a customized button that reflects your brand’s voice and visual style.

Customization allows you to tailor the plugin to achieve specific goals. For example, you might want to change the button’s color to match your website’s color scheme, modify the checkout process to collect specific customer information, or integrate it with a particular payment gateway. These seemingly small changes can significantly impact conversion rates and customer satisfaction. Consider a website selling handmade jewelry; a customized button with the phrase “Claim Your Unique Piece” in an elegant font would likely perform better than a standard “Buy Now” button. In the long run, tweaking it to fit your individual requirements leads to a more streamlined, personalized, and ultimately, more profitable online store.

Sometimes, the default redirection options might not be ideal. Perhaps you want customers to land on a custom thank-you page with a personalized message or offer after their purchase. Or maybe you need to integrate it with a custom loyalty program. Customizing this tool enables you to create these bespoke experiences, enhancing customer engagement and fostering brand loyalty. Knowing when customization is worth it comes down to identifying areas where the default settings aren’t quite hitting the mark and where tailored solutions can provide a tangible boost to your business.

Common Customization Scenarios

Customizing Checkout Flow and Fields

Sometimes the standard WooCommerce checkout process asks for too much, or too little information for your particular business. Perhaps you need to collect a unique identifier for a subscription service, or skip asking for a shipping address for a digital product. The default fields may not be sufficient or relevant to your specific product offerings. This can lead to customer frustration and potentially, abandoned carts.

Customization gives you the power to add, remove, or modify checkout fields to gather the exact information you need. You could also re-arrange the checkout flow to prioritize certain steps based on your customer behavior. For example, a website selling online courses might want to add a field for a discount code or a question about prior experience. All of this can be done through customizing the checkout workflow with the plugin.

Imagine an online store selling personalized gifts. They could add a custom field to collect the recipient’s name for engraving, making the purchase more personal and convenient. AI can help by generating the necessary code snippets to add these custom fields and validate the input, saving you time and effort.

AI makes implementation easier by automating the code generation process. Instead of manually writing complex PHP or JavaScript code, you can use AI to create the necessary code snippets based on your natural language instructions. This can significantly reduce the learning curve and development time, allowing you to focus on other aspects of your business.

Adding Custom Product Types

WooCommerce offers several product types out of the box (simple, grouped, variable, etc.). But, what if you sell something more unique, like time-based services or booking slots? The standard product types might not accurately represent your offerings, which leads to difficulties in managing inventory, pricing, and customer expectations.

By customizing, you can define new product types with specific attributes and functionalities. This allows you to tailor the plugin to perfectly match your business model. You could create a product type for “Online Consultation” with attributes like duration, date, and consultant’s name.

Consider a fitness studio selling online training sessions. They could create a custom product type called “Personal Training Session” with attributes for session duration, trainer, and available time slots. AI can assist in generating the code needed to create and manage these custom product types, including integrating them seamlessly with the “Buy Now” button.

With AI, defining these unique product types becomes significantly simpler. AI-powered tools can automatically generate the necessary code to create and manage custom product types, saving you countless hours of manual coding. The AI can even help create the user interface elements needed to manage these new product types from within the WordPress admin area.

Integrating with Third-Party Payment Gateways

WooCommerce supports a range of popular payment gateways, but you might prefer a more niche or localized option. Or, perhaps you need to integrate with a specific payment processor for compliance reasons. Limiting yourself to the default payment gateways can restrict your customer base and potentially increase transaction fees.

Customization allows you to integrate it with any payment gateway, offering your customers more payment options and improving their overall experience. You could integrate with a local payment gateway popular in your region or a cryptocurrency payment processor to attract a new segment of customers.

Imagine a business selling products internationally. They could integrate with a payment gateway that supports multiple currencies and languages, making the purchase process smoother for customers worldwide. AI can help generate the code needed to securely process payments through these third-party gateways, ensuring compliance with relevant regulations.

Integrating with these gateways can be technically challenging, but AI can significantly simplify the process. AI algorithms can analyze the API documentation of different payment gateways and automatically generate the necessary code to integrate them with WooCommerce. This eliminates the need for extensive coding knowledge and reduces the risk of errors.

Creating Custom Email Templates

The standard WooCommerce email templates can feel generic and impersonal. These are important touchpoints in the customer journey, and using default templates might not reinforce your brand identity or provide the information your customers need. Generic emails can lead to lower engagement and missed opportunities for cross-selling or upselling.

Through customizing the email templates, you can create branded and informative emails that enhance the customer experience. You could add your logo, customize the colors and fonts, and include personalized messages based on the customer’s purchase history. Think customized order confirmations, shipping notifications, and thank-you emails.

An example would be a subscription box service. The business might create a custom email template to announce the theme of the upcoming box, creating excitement and anticipation among subscribers. AI can help generate the HTML and CSS code for these custom email templates, ensuring they are visually appealing and responsive across different devices.

AI tools can streamline the creation of these custom email templates. You can use AI to generate HTML code for your email templates based on design mockups or descriptive text. AI can also help with A/B testing different email variations to optimize open rates and click-through rates.

Building Advanced Product Filters

If you have a large catalog of products, the default WooCommerce filters may not be sufficient to help customers find what they’re looking for. Customers can easily get lost and frustrated, leading to a poor shopping experience and lost sales. Basic filters may not offer the granularity needed to narrow down the search results effectively.

By customizing the product filters, you can create advanced filtering options that allow customers to quickly and easily find the products they need. You could add filters based on specific attributes, price ranges, ratings, or even custom fields. This can greatly improve the user experience, especially for stores with extensive product listings.

Consider an online store selling clothing. They could add filters for size, color, material, style, and occasion, allowing customers to quickly narrow down their options. AI can assist in generating the code needed to implement these advanced filters and optimize their performance.

Implementing advanced filtering can be challenging, but AI makes it more accessible. AI can analyze your product data and automatically suggest relevant filtering options based on product attributes. AI can also optimize the filtering process to ensure it’s fast and efficient, even with large product catalogs.

How Codeforce Makes the plugin Customization Easy

Traditionally, customizing plugins like this one can be a daunting task. You’d typically need to dive into the plugin’s code, understand its architecture, and write custom PHP, HTML, or JavaScript code. This requires a significant time investment and a certain level of technical expertise, putting customization out of reach for many store owners. Not to mention the risk of breaking something along the way!

Codeforce eliminates these barriers by offering an AI-powered platform that simplifies the customization process. Instead of writing code directly, you can use natural language instructions to describe the changes you want to make to the plugin. The AI then translates your instructions into the necessary code, automatically making the modifications for you. It’s like having a developer at your beck and call, but without the hefty price tag.

For example, instead of struggling with PHP code to change the button’s color, you can simply type “Change the button color to match my website’s primary color.” Codeforce will then generate the code and apply the change automatically. It supports many natural instructions, it’s really just that simple! The system also offers testing capabilities, allowing you to preview your changes before they go live. This minimizes the risk of errors and ensures that the customizations meet your expectations.

This democratization means better customization, allowing anyone to tailor this tool to their specific needs, regardless of their technical skills. Even if you’re not a developer, if you understand the strategy you want to implement, you can leverage Codeforce to achieve it.

Best Practices for it Customization

Before making any changes to the plugin, always back up your website. This ensures that you can easily restore your site to its previous state if anything goes wrong during the customization process. It’s a simple precaution that can save you a lot of headaches in the long run.

Thoroughly test your customizations in a staging environment before deploying them to your live website. This allows you to identify and fix any issues without affecting your customers’ experience. Treat your staging environment as a sandbox to experiment with confidence.

Document all of your customizations clearly and concisely. This will help you (or other developers) understand the changes you’ve made and maintain them in the future. Good documentation is essential for long-term maintainability.

When customizing, try to avoid modifying the plugin’s core files directly. Instead, use hooks and filters provided by WooCommerce and the plugin to make your changes. This ensures that your customizations are less likely to be overwritten during plugin updates.

Regularly monitor your website’s performance after implementing customizations. Keep an eye on page load times, error logs, and other metrics to ensure that your changes aren’t negatively impacting the user experience.

Stay updated with the latest versions of WooCommerce and the plugin. This will ensure that your website is secure and compatible with the latest features and improvements. Regularly updating the plugin is crucial for maintaining its functionality and security.

Consider using a child theme for your WordPress website. This allows you to make customizations without directly modifying your theme’s core files, making it easier to update your theme in the future without losing your changes. Child themes are best for WordPress development in general.

Frequently Asked Questions

Will custom code break when the plugin updates?

It depends. If you’ve modified the plugin’s core files directly, your customizations will likely be overwritten during an update. However, if you’ve used hooks and filters or external customization tools like Codeforce, your changes are less likely to be affected.

Can I customize the button’s appearance without coding?

The plugin likely provides some basic styling options within its settings. However, for more advanced customization, you’ll probably need to use CSS or a tool like Codeforce that simplifies the styling process.

How can I add a custom field to the checkout page after clicking the “Buy Now” button?

You can use WooCommerce hooks like woocommerce_after_checkout_billing_form or woocommerce_after_checkout_shipping_form to add custom fields. Codeforce can help you generate the necessary code to implement this functionality.

Is it possible to redirect customers to a custom thank-you page after purchase?

Yes, you can use the woocommerce_thankyou hook to redirect customers to a custom thank-you page. Some plugins may offer built-in options for this, otherwise Codeforce can easily create code to handle the redirection.

Does this work with variable products?

Yes, this should work with variable products, sending the selected variation to the checkout page. Be sure to test thoroughly with variable products after customizing the code.

Unleash the Full Potential of Your WooCommerce Store

What began as a simple shortcut to the checkout can transform into a finely tuned engine for driving conversions and enhancing customer satisfaction. Customizing the the plugin is about more than just aesthetics; it’s about crafting a seamless and personalized shopping experience that resonates with your target audience. This process empowers you to make this tool truly your own.

With Codeforce, these customizations are no longer reserved for businesses with dedicated development teams or the technical expertise to decipher lines of PHP code. By leveraging the power of AI, even non-technical users can effortlessly tailor it to their specific needs and achieve remarkable results.

Ready to optimize the it? Try Codeforce for free and start customizing the plugin today. See the plugin adapt to your unique business needs.



Written by Jeff Joyce

See more from Jeff Joyce
UNLOCK YOUR POTENTIAL

Long Headline that highlights Value Proposition of Lead Magnet

Grab a front row seat to our video masterclasses, interviews, case studies, tutorials, and guides.

Experience the power of BrandWell